Abstract

A computerized method and system for keeping popular advertisements active are provided. Example embodiments may include identifying one or more expiring online content from a plurality of online contents. A popularity of the one or more expiring online content may be determined; and an expiration date of the one or more expiring online content may be extended based on the popularity.

         2 . A method comprising:
 receiving an online content item;   maintaining a record to associate with the online content item, the record including fields for, at least, a first popularity factor, a second popularity factor, and a popularity index corresponding to the online content item;   maintaining values stored in the fields based on monitored activity associated with the content item; and   determining whether to extend an expiration date of the online content based on the values.   
     
     
         3 . The method of  claim 2 , further comprising determining a popularity of the online content item based on a determining that the online content item is about to expire. 
     
     
         4 . The method of  claim 3 , wherein the maintaining of the values stored in the fields includes updating the popularity index based on a number of views of the online content item by visitors of a web site in a predetermined time interval. 
     
     
         5 . The method of  claim 4 , wherein the maintaining of the values stored in the fields includes updating the popularity index based on a number of references to the online content item by search engines in the predetermined time interval. 
     
     
         6 . The method of  claim 5 , wherein the popularity index is calculated based on a first weighting and a second weighting, the first weighting associated with the number of views and the second weighting associated with the number of references. 
     
     
         7 . The method of  claim 2 , wherein the determining whether to extend the expiration date includes determining whether the popularity index transgresses a threshold value. 
     
     
         8 . The method of  claim 1 , wherein the online content item is an online advertisement and the extending of the expiration date of the online content item occurs despite an expiration date associated with the online content item.
